They have a big variety of Japanese sake for you to try, and pretty detailed information on the properties of each. The food and the atmosphere was okay. Not too expensive. Presentation of the sashimi was quite cool and over-the-top with dried ice clouds coming out of a platter. Almost feels too high-end for the rest of the vibe.

It is very nice place for high quality Sake you can taste. And they serving a good Izakaya foods. Price was resonable too. But they don't have a English menu. That is why I give only 4 star.

Quaint establishment located in Shinjuku. Met up with a few old friends here so noticed how low the ceilings were. I'm only 5'10 and my head was against the ceilings. Overall service was great per usual in Japan with delicious beers. I would recommend this place and go back if given the opportunity.

What a great find! Excellent food paired with great selection of sakes. Sake prices are very reasonable and selection is really good. Service was excellent! I had a great meal. Only thing was when I was leaving and picked up my umbrella, staff asked me 3 times if that was my umbrella as if I was taking some one else’s umbrella. But I was not in mood to argue after such a great meal so I just left my umbrella there and walked in the rain. Servers were super nice and professional. Food was delicious and presentation was great as well. I would highly recommend this traditional restaurant in Shinjuku!!!
